Thanks, It is stainless steel tubing and fittings. I pieced it together from a few chunks of tube and a dozen 90 degree elbows. I cut and mitered the fittings to the angles I needed and welded it all together. The main exhaust tube is 2 1/2" and I used a couple butt weld 2 1/2" x 3" reducers at the outlets. For the tips I just cut the 3" tube on a 60 degree angle and welded it to the reducers.

After spending so much time lining the doors up i decided to drill and dowel the hinges so it would be easy to put them back in the exact same spot. I just drilled two 1/8" holes in each hinge and pillar and inserted a small piece of 1/8" welding wire in the hole and welded it in.
